Post by 40back on Dec 30, 2019 22:45:03 GMT -6
Yes. I saw him play earlier this year. He can run the floor and has a nice game. latechsports.com/news/2019/11/15/mens-basketball-four-bulldogs-inked-in-early-signing-period.aspx Hunter is a native of Shreveport, playing at Huntington High School where former Bulldog great Randy White played. The 6-foot-10, 230-pound forward with a 7-foot-4 wing span that averaged 16 points and 13 rebounds as a junior. "Kenny Hunter is a front court player with size, exceptional length and skill," said Konkol. "We've been following Kenny for a long time and love how he has improved each year. He has a strong work ethic, plays with energy and has nice touch. We are excited about his competitiveness as well as his potential. He plays at a strong level of high school basketball at Huntington High School under coach Mack Jones. Kenny comes from a terrific family and we look forward to him joining us." He was a team captain last season while earning First Team All-City and First Team All-District honors.
